There are several tour companies listed on the web, which mostly seem to cater to the large American client base.
A couple of companies though still offer Canadian/British site tours.

www.overlordtour.com, www.normandy-sightseeing-tours.com

Alternatively, expensive private tours now seem to be the way of the future especially since the numbers of vets has significantly dwindled and interest wanes.
This fellow, previously with Battlebus now has his own private tour company.
www.firstnormandybattlefieldtours.com. He does an excellent job but, as I said, the cost for 2 is prohibitive.
